Licensing Program Analyst (LPA), Marilou Monico, met with Licensee, Amina Shams, for an unannounced Required - 1 Year Inspection. LPA was granted access to the home by the Licensee. Also present in the home were two infants. LPA observed all required posted materials. Days and hours of operation for the facility are Monday – Friday, 8:00 AM to 6:00 PM. There are no active waivers or exceptions for this facility. Licensee is the only adult residing in the home.

Licensee was reminded that all adults 18 and over living or working in the home, including employees and volunteers, must obtain a criminal record clearance or exemption, or transfer their existing clearance or exemption, prior to initial presence in a licensed Family Child Care Home. A civil penalty of $100.00 minimum/day up to $500.00 maximum per day/per person will be assessed if this regulation is violated.

LPA observed a current facility roster (LIC9040) and fire drill log. LPA observed a fully charged 3A40BC fire extinguisher, functioning smoke detector and carbon monoxide detector, and barricaded fireplace. Amina states that she does not currently have any children in care who require Incidental Medical Services and does not administer medication at this time. Amina states that there are no weapons or firearms in the home.

Incidental Medical Services (IMS) policy was discussed. For IMS information see Evaluator Manual- Regulation Interpretations and Procedures for Family Child Care Homes, Section 102417. When any IMS is provided, a Plan for Providing IMS must be submitted to the Department. The following information regarding ADA was provided: US Department of Justice toll-free ADA Information Line at (800) 514-0301 (voice)/ (800) 514-0383 (TTY) and link to publication: Commonly Asked Questions about Child Care Centers and the ADA, available at: http://www.ada.gov/childqanda.htm

Indoor and outdoor areas of the facility were inspected today and observed to be clean and orderly. Off limit areas in the home: two bedrooms, master bathroom, kitchen, family room, and dining area. LPA observed sufficient age-appropriate materials, toys, and play equipment in the facility. The floors were clean and free of tripping hazards. Drinking water is readily available for children in the home via bottles and sippy cups. The children's bathroom is clean, sanitary, and operable. The home has a working telephone which is (408) 379-5164. Off limit areas outside the home: fenced off area of the backyard.

LPA discussed the safe sleep regulations with Licensee and discussed the Child Care Licensing Safe Sleep web page at https://www.cdss.ca.gov/inforesources/child-care-licensing/public-information-and-resources/safe-sleep as an additional resource.

LPA also informed Licensee of the importance of checking for recalled infant devices on the United States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) website at https://www.cpsc.gov/ and recommended they register all infant devices with the CPSC to be notified of any recalls on their purchased equipment.

Two (2) children’s files were reviewed during today's inspection for the following records: Notification of Parents Rights (LIC995A), Consent for Emergency Medical Treatment (LIC627), Identification and Emergency Information (LIC700), and Affidavit Regarding Liability Insurance. The two children are missing immunization records in the file.

Licensee states she did not complete the Mandated Reporter Training for Child Care Providers. LPA reminded Licensee that Mandated Reporter Training must be renewed by all staff every 2 years, website: www.mandatedreporterca.com. Assembly Bill (AB) 633 was discussed with Licensee. Licensee has current Pediatric CPR/First Aid certification with an expiration date of January 15, 2024.

LPA reviewed with Licensee the violations that would result in an immediate assessment of civil penalty in the amount of $500. Licensee is encouraged to visit the Department’s website at www.cdss.ca.gov [Shortcut: www.ccld.ca.gov] to access resources for Providers, Regulations, Adoptions of new laws, pay annual fees etc.

Supervision of children was discussed with Licensee. Licensee states that she does not transport any day care children. LPA reminded Licensee that if she decides to transport children, children should not be left unattended in parked vehicles and that car seats shall only be used for transportation and shall not be used for sleeping.

DEFICIENCIES & PLANS OF CORRECTION (POCs)
Type B
Section Cited
HSC
1596.8662(b)(1)
Administration of Child Day Care Licensing
(1) On or before March 30, 2018, a person who, on January 1, 2018, is a licensed child day care provider, administrator, or employee of a licensed child day care facility shall complete the mandated reporter training provided pursuant to paragraphs (2) and (3) of subdivision (a), and shall complete renewal mandated reporter training every two years following the date on which he or she completed the initial mandated reporter training.
